I also think it's something you could downplay, just going with general descriptions of the problem and associated discomfort, but If you want something more specific than Jud's suggestion, I think you need to imagine up more specific details on exactly what the arm is like and how it fits onto the organic part of his body. To what does the arm attach? I'd imagine that the attachment point would be the most painful/uncomfortable part, so you could focus on that. It might be a good idea to learn the anatomy of the region if you're not familiar. E.g. if the prosthesis replaces his whole arm, perhaps it articulates into the glenoid cavity of his shoulder blade just like the head of his humerus (the top arm-bone) would have. If his glenoid cavity has grown, then I'd imagine the prosthesis might become loose and rattle around a bit: maybe he has more trouble using it, maybe there are some jarring pains, maybe that puts a strain on the ligaments that stabilise the artificial joint (are those ligaments bionic or organic?), maybe the wobbly prosthesis damages the cartilage that lines the glenoid cavity and he's at risk of osteoarthritis in the joint...
